[SOLVED] conky + lm-sensors

Tematy związane z oprogramowaniem, instalacją, konfiguracją
el_carles
Junior Member
Posty: 560
Rejestracja: 02 lutego 2007, 17:32

[SOLVED] conky + lm-sensors

Post autor: el_carles »

Witam Wszystkich!

W końcu znalazłem trochę czasu na budowę własnej paczki conky'ego żeby pokazywał temperaturę procka etc.

Wszystko zrobiłem wg. poradnika Kaki' i w zasadzie wszystko było by oki gdyby nie to:

Kod: Zaznacz cały

k@debian:~$ conky
Conky: can't open '/sys/bus/i2c/devices/9191-0290/alarms/temp2_input': Not a directory
please fix i2c or remove it from Conky
Dodam że w katalogu:

Kod: Zaznacz cały

/sys/bus/i2c/devices/9191-0290/
mam pliki alarms i temp2_input

Pdoczas budowania paczki po wydaniu polecenia

Kod: Zaznacz cały

# debuild
otrzymałem command not found ale instalacja devscripts rozwiązała problem!

Na końcu budowania paczki pojawił się błąd:

Kod: Zaznacz cały

 ...
signfile conky_1.4.4-1.dsc Bartosz Fenski <fenio@debian.org>
gpg: skipped "Bartosz Fenski <fenio@debian.org>": secret key not available
gpg: [stdin]: clearsign failed: secret key not available
debsign: gpg error occurred!  Aborting....
debuild: fatal error at line 1155:
running debsign failed
Mimo to paczka została utworzona i chodzi niby dobrze ;)

Oprócz tego:

Kod: Zaznacz cały

k@debian:~$ sensors
w83627hf-isa-0290
Adapter: ISA adapter
VCore 1:   +1.31 V  (min =  +0.00 V, max =  +4.08 V)
VCore 2:   +2.56 V  (min =  +0.00 V, max =  +4.08 V)
+3.3V:     +3.15 V  (min =  +2.82 V, max =  +3.79 V)
+5V:       +5.00 V  (min =  +0.54 V, max =  +3.44 V)       ALARM
+12V:     +11.73 V  (min =  +1.95 V, max =  +0.97 V)       ALARM
-12V:      -7.10 V  (min =  -7.01 V, max =  +0.88 V)       ALARM
-5V:       -3.74 V  (min =  -6.10 V, max =  -5.70 V)       ALARM
V5SB:      +5.40 V  (min =  +0.86 V, max =  +0.43 V)       ALARM
VBat:      +3.25 V  (min =  +0.00 V, max =  +1.06 V)       ALARM
fan1:     2163 RPM  (min =  332 RPM, div = 16)
fan2:        0 RPM  (min =  332 RPM, div = 16)              ALARM
fan3:        0 RPM  (min =  332 RPM, div = 16)              ALARM
temp1:       +35°C  (high =   +24°C, hyst =   +11°C)   sensor = thermistor   ALARM
temp2:     +49.0°C  (high =   +80°C, hyst =   +75°C)   sensor = diode           (beep)
temp3:     +44.5°C  (high =   +85°C, hyst =   +80°C)   sensor = thermistor           (beep)
vid:      +0.000 V  (VRM Version 10.0)
alarms:
beep_enable:
          Sound alarm enabled
i tu też nie wszystko wydaje się dobrze (patrząc na wartości max i min niektórych parametrów)
Pewnie da się to zmienić w pliku konfiguracyjnym sensorów ale narazie nie chce mi się z nim bawić... ;)

Gdyby ktoś wiedział jak zmienić tą ścieżkę dostępu do alarms i temp2_input bedę wdzięczny!

Z góry dziękuje za (p)odpowiedzi ;)

Pozdrawiam
Kaka'
Senior Member
Posty: 3018
Rejestracja: 30 lipca 2006, 13:17
Lokalizacja: Kartuzy

Post autor: Kaka' »

A co dodałeś do conky?
freax
Posty: 90
Rejestracja: 07 kwietnia 2007, 14:08

Post autor: freax »

Wydaje mi sie ze zle podales sciezke, ja tez mam w tym katalogu input i przy tym wpisie wszystko simga.

Kod: Zaznacz cały

 ${color purple}${font :size=12}CPU:${color grey} ${i2c 9191-0290 temp 2}C ${color purple}MB:${color grey}${i2c 9191-0290 temp 1}C
el_carles
Junior Member
Posty: 560
Rejestracja: 02 lutego 2007, 17:32

Post autor: el_carles »

Kaka' pisze:A co dodałeś do conky?

Kod: Zaznacz cały

${color }CPU:$color ${i2c temp 2}C ${color }MB:$color ${i2c temp 1}C
freax pisze: Wydaje mi sie ze zle podales sciezke, ja tez mam w tym katalogu input i przy tym wpisie wszystko simga..

Kod: Zaznacz cały

${color purple}${font :size=12}CPU:${color grey} ${i2c 9191-0290 temp 2}C ${color purple}MB:${color grey}${i2c 9191-0290 temp 1}C
no w sumie tego wariantu nie sprawdziłem :)
Kaka'
Senior Member
Posty: 3018
Rejestracja: 30 lipca 2006, 13:17
Lokalizacja: Kartuzy

Post autor: Kaka' »

el_carles pisze:${color }CPU:$color ${i2c temp 2}C ${color }MB:$color ${i2c temp 1}C
¬le :-) Kolega wyżej podał jak ma być:

Kod: Zaznacz cały

${color }CPU:$color ${i2c 9191-0290 temp 2}C ${color }MB:$color ${i2c 9191-0290 temp  1}C
el_carles
Junior Member
Posty: 560
Rejestracja: 02 lutego 2007, 17:32

Post autor: el_carles »

Kod: Zaznacz cały

k@debian:~$ conky
Conky: can't open '/sys/bus/i2c/devices/9191-0290/9191-0290/temp2_input': No such file or directory
please fix i2c or remove it from Conky
własnie dlatego wpisałem to bez "tych tego" :) : 9191-0290
bo po co podawać mu jeszcze raz skoro default ścieżkę wprowadziłem w pliku linux.c:
#define I2C_DIR "/sys/bus/i2c/devices/9191-0290/"
Kaka'
Senior Member
Posty: 3018
Rejestracja: 30 lipca 2006, 13:17
Lokalizacja: Kartuzy

Post autor: Kaka' »

hmm, no to dziwna sprawa. A ten plik prawa do odczytu ma?
el_carles
Junior Member
Posty: 560
Rejestracja: 02 lutego 2007, 17:32

Post autor: el_carles »

Kod: Zaznacz cały

-r--r--r-- 1 root root 4096 2007-04-27 15:12 alarms
-r--r--r-- 1 root root 4096 2007-04-27 15:12 temp2_input
no i .conkyrc ale to chyba oczywiste :)

Kod: Zaznacz cały

-rw-r--r-- 1 k k 11051 2007-04-27 15:01 .conkyrc
nie wiem o co biega..
Kaka'
Senior Member
Posty: 3018
Rejestracja: 30 lipca 2006, 13:17
Lokalizacja: Kartuzy

Post autor: Kaka' »

To może czas na skrypt? Sam używam skryptów, bo temperatura CPU jest w zupełnie innym miejscu aniżeli conky by chciało.
el_carles
Junior Member
Posty: 560
Rejestracja: 02 lutego 2007, 17:32

Post autor: el_carles »

Już myślałem żeby to tak zrobić :) właśnie na podstawie tego howto z hddtemp :) wtedy nie trzeba sie będzie "męczyć" z budowaniem paczki ;)

jednak nie wiem jak stworzyć skrypt żeby pokazywał samą wartość, "po mojemu" pokazywałby całą linijkę.. ;) np.:

Kod: Zaznacz cały

temp2:     +48.0°C  (high =   +80°C, hyst =   +75°C)   sensor = diode           (beep)
Może jakieś podpowiedzi? :)
ODPOWIEDZ